Federal Signal Reports Record Second Quarter Results Including Double-Digit Sales and Earnings Growth, Record Orders and Backlog; Raises Full-Year Outlook


OAK BROOK, Ill., July 27,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- Federal Signal Corporation (NYSE:FSS) (the "Company"), a leader in environmental and safety solutions, today reported results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2023.

Second Quarter Highlights

Consolidated net sales for the second quarter were $442 million, the highest quarterly net sales in the Company's history, and an increase of $76 million, or 21%, compared to the prior-year quarter. Net income for the second quarter was $40.3 million, or $0.66 per diluted share, compared to $33.5 million, or $0.55 per diluted share, in the prior-year quarter.

The Company also reported adjusted net income for the second quarter of $41.4 million, or $0.67 per diluted share, compared to $32.2 million, or $0.53 per diluted share, in the prior-year quarter. The Company is reporting adjusted results to facilitate comparisons of underlying performance on a year-over-year basis. A reconciliation of these and other non-GAAP measures is provided at the conclusion of this news release.

In the Environmental Solutions Group, net sales for the second quarter were $373 million, up $67 million, or 22%, compared to the prior-year quarter. In the Safety and Security Systems Group, net sales were $69 million, up $9 million, or 15%, compared to the prior-year quarter.

Consolidated operating income for the second quarter was $59.4 million, up $13.2 million, or 29%, compared to the prior-year quarter. Consolidated operating margin for the second quarter was 13.4%, up from 12.6% in the prior-year quarter.

Consolidated adjusted ear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ortization ("adjusted EBITDA") for the second quarter was $75.5 million, up $17.3 million, or 30%, compared to the prior-year quarter, and consolidated adjusted EBITDA margin was 17.1%, up from 15.9% in the prior-year quarter.

In the Environmental Solutions Group, adjusted EBITDA for the second quarter was $70.7 million, up $19.1 million, or 37%, compared to the prior-year quarter, and its adjusted EBITDA margin was 19.0%, up from 16.8% last year. In the Safety and Security Systems Group, adjusted EBITDA for the second quarter was $15.2 million, up $3.8 million, or 33%, compared to the prior-year quarter, and its adjusted EBITDA margin was 21.9%, up from 18.9% last year.

Consolidated orders for the second quarter were $480 million, the highest quarterly orders in the Company's history, and an increase of $67 million, or 16%, compared to the prior-year quarter. With the strong momentum in customer demand, consolidated backlog at June 30, 2023 was at an all-time high level of $1.01 billion, an increase of $212 million, or 27%, from last year.

About Federal Signal

Federal Signal Corporation (NYSE: FSS) builds and delivers equipment of unmatched quality that moves material, cleans infrastructure, and protects the communities where we work and live. Founded in 1901, Federal Signal is a leading global designer, manufacturer and supplier of products and total solutions that serve municipal, governmental, industrial and commercial customers. Headquartered in Oak Brook, Ill., with manufacturing facilities worldwide, the Company operates two groups: Environmental Solutions and Safety and Security Systems. Adjusted EBITDA and Adjusted EBITDA Margin:

The Company uses adjusted EBITDA and the ratio of adjusted EBITDA to net sales ("adjusted EBITDA margin"), at both the consolidated and segment level, as additional measures which are representative of its underlying performance and to improve the comparability of results across reporting periods. We believe that investors use versions of these metrics in a similar manner. For these reasons, the Company believes that adjusted EBITDA and adjusted EBITDA margin, at both the consolidated and segment level, are meaningful metrics to investors in evaluating the Company's underlying financial performance.

Consolidated ad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P measure that represents the total of net income, interest expense, acquisition and integration-related expenses (benefits), other income/expense, income tax expense, and depreciation and amortization expense, as applicable. Consolidated adjusted EBITDA margin is a non-GAAP measure that represents the total of net income, interest expense, acquisition and integration-related expenses (benefits), other income/expense, income tax expense, and depreciation and amortization expense, as applicable, divided by net sales for the applicable period(s).

Segment adjusted EBITDA is a non-GAAP measure that represents the total of segment operating income, acquisition and integration-related expenses and depreciation and amortization expense, as applicable. Segment adjusted EBITDA margin is a non-GAAP measure that represents the total of segment operating income, acquisition and integration-related expenses and depreciation and amortization expense, as applicable, divided by net sales for the applicable period(s). Segment operating income includes all revenues, costs and expenses directly related to the segment involved. In determining segment income, neither corporate nor interest expenses are included. Segment depreciation and amortization expense relates to those assets, both tangible and intangible, that are utilized by the respective segment.

Other companies may use different methods to calculate adjusted EBITDA and adjusted EBITDA margin.
